Saya telah mengikuti salah satu kemampuan yang diperkenalkan Microsoft untuk Universal Windows Platform (UWP), yaitu layanan aplikasi . Aplikasi sekarang dapat menyediakan layanan dalam bentuk tugas latar belakang yang dapat dipanggil oleh aplikasi lain untuk melakukan beberapa tugas. Ini seperti layanan web pada perangkat.
Katakanlah seorang pengembang membuat aplikasi yang menyediakan layanan aplikasi dengan tujuan untuk menyediakan layanan itu ke aplikasi lain, baik milik mereka sendiri atau dari pengembang lain. Karena tidak ada cara untuk menjamin bahwa suatu aplikasi akan hadir pada sistem pada waktu tertentu, apa yang dapat dilakukan pengembang ketika mereka perlu menggunakan layanan aplikasi?
Menerapkan fungsionalitas layanan untuk setiap aplikasi mengalahkan tujuan dan membangun aplikasi yang tidak akan berfungsi ketika aplikasi lain tidak diinstal terdengar seperti keputusan yang buruk. Jadi, apakah layanan aplikasi hanya ditujukan untuk lingkungan perusahaan yang terkontrol dan bukan untuk masyarakat umum?